• SQL Kasutajad ja Nende Õigused
    SQL (Structured Query Language) on standardne keel, mida kasutatakse andmebaaside haldamiseks ja andmete pärimiseks. Üks SQL-i tähtsamaid komponente on õiguste haldamine, et tagada andmete turvalisus ja ligipääs ainult volitatud kasutajatele. SQL-is määratakse kasutajatele erinevaid õigusi, olenevalt sellest, kas nad vajavad ligipääsu kogu andmebaasile, teatud andmebaasi osadele või ainult üksikutele tabelitele. Kasutajate õigusi saab määrata kolmel tasemel: global, andmebaasi ja tabeli tasemel.

  • Global Õigused
    Global õigused annavad kasutajale ligipääsu kogu andmebaasisüsteemile. Kui kasutaja saab global õigusi, on tal ligipääs kõigile andmebaasidele, mis on sellel SQL-serveril. Neid õigusi kasutatakse tavaliselt administraatorite poolt, kes peavad haldama kõiki süsteemi aspekte. Näiteks, kui kasutaja omab global õigusi, siis võib ta luua, kustutada või muuta andmebaase, hallata kõiki kasutajaid ja määrata õigusi teistele kasutajatele.

  • Andmebaasi Õigused
    Andmebaasi õigused määratakse konkreetsele andmebaasile. Kui kasutajal on õigused andmebaasi tasemel, siis saab ta teostada toiminguid (nt lugemine, kirjutamine, muutmine) vaid ühes määratud andmebaasis, mitte kogu SQL-serveris. Andmebaasi tasemel õigused on kasulikud, kui on vaja piirata kasutaja ligipääsu ainult ühte konkreetset andmebaasi, ilma et oleks vaja anda global õigusi.

  • Tabeli Õigused
    Tabeli õigused määratakse veelgi täpsemalt – need annavad kasutajale õigused konkreetse tabeli tasemel. Kui andmebaasis on mitu tabelit ja kasutaja peaks saama juurdepääsu ainult teatud tabelitele, määratakse talle õigused just nendele tabelitele. Tabeli õigused võivad sisaldada andmete lugemist, sisestamist, muutmist või kustutamist. Näiteks, kui kasutajal on õigused vaid ühele tabelile, saab ta ainult selle tabeli andmeid vaadata või muuta.

  • Kokkuvõte
    SQL kasutajate õiguste määramine on hädavajalik osa andmebaasi haldamisest. Global, andmebaasi ja tabeli õiguste määramine aitab tagada, et kasutajad pääsevad ligi vaid neile määratud andmetele, vältides seeläbi turvariske ja andmete kadumist. Erinevate õiguste määramine vastavalt vajadusele on oluline turvalisuse ja töökorralduse tagamiseks.

Seda on vaja, et tuleb sisse logimise aken.